aboutsummaryrefslogtreecommitdiffstats
path: root/main/linux-octeon
diff options
context:
space:
mode:
authorAriadne Conill <ariadne@dereferenced.org>2020-02-10 19:57:52 +0000
committerAriadne Conill <ariadne@dereferenced.org>2020-02-14 17:02:43 +0000
commit739a6412dda5ebf5762184b2430c8949926d19b9 (patch)
tree7154ee73a6a2e3ba52dcf189520679fc0d82949e /main/linux-octeon
parentb92af9eeab52534b1eafe4a0ba9d5423fdf38573 (diff)
downloadaports-739a6412dda5ebf5762184b2430c8949926d19b9.tar.bz2
aports-739a6412dda5ebf5762184b2430c8949926d19b9.tar.xz
main/linux-octeon: upgrade to 5.4.18, enable full ebpf
Diffstat (limited to 'main/linux-octeon')
-rw-r--r--main/linux-octeon/APKBUILD8
-rw-r--r--main/linux-octeon/config-octeon.mips6417
2 files changed, 17 insertions, 8 deletions
diff --git a/main/linux-octeon/APKBUILD b/main/linux-octeon/APKBUILD
index 09cf306c2c..38e2403b62 100644
--- a/main/linux-octeon/APKBUILD
+++ b/main/linux-octeon/APKBUILD
@@ -2,12 +2,12 @@
_flavor=octeon
pkgname=linux-${_flavor}
-pkgver=5.4.17
+pkgver=5.4.18
case $pkgver in
*.*.*) _kernver=${pkgver%.*};;
*.*) _kernver=$pkgver;;
esac
-pkgrel=1
+pkgrel=0
pkgdesc="Linux lts kernel (for Octeon)"
url="http://kernel.org"
depends="mkinitfs"
@@ -216,5 +216,5 @@ sha512sums="9f60f77e8ab972b9438ac648bed17551c8491d6585a5e85f694b2eaa4c623fbc61eb
39d145b7afd3297d9572e7c37eb40b58c3b0d7f30cc361bdf6c89e6bb54a6072f79dea979f4b4fc24d06fe06c406d10949cbf79d373e1ba82514a2f1bb0a6255 octeon-rd_name.patch
a2c0d901188570ebba6917b727cdb4823bda5dbe29a559ed2055db21b4f5dd4990f623b94f07072bcbf69647f250afb52d1771d706bdc072e2cfb00003e257b4 octeon-disable-devicetree-deprecation-warning.patch
c227cd4a0c9712a75d62211becb8591fccd15a93ae4483835f1ec69aabca51aaf8254c37e6315bbd5a08b1f521b369269bfe973700eb993ec6a629b7167e75f7 ubnt-e200-sdio-underclock.patch
-e8f70a32a17af6524bda22ddc1a66f265b9a9fe76cfe8c9a92340dcce9a23b740ef342cf450a5ed710777905650cff795af71ae52ef9b413bc8905dd85bcfc3a config-octeon.mips64
-751b3d46f3d3b6bb994a793bb74ca12abe1f9b6d4e45bff6eaab4e3839b8f37a1e4d4dec28ba68648a5c25098ac027995eaebbab13bdebb1f490da379bbaa079 patch-5.4.17.xz"
+507db26983c5280b2637e30b21386864f1963a9787a8cd3961c6ae0cd730f93feea67ea78833bf0c4cb77a8a7dad0360aec1ffc1266f449d3bb6d71ff4f3f4c9 config-octeon.mips64
+25e8ca187add056d9275002eded1bcd400e8d216f6db8d15179fda0bf6da934ef5d351ae73b81e9fa6295d784095dd83afe772b38c02bbb72ffb808937dedf93 patch-5.4.18.xz"
diff --git a/main/linux-octeon/config-octeon.mips64 b/main/linux-octeon/config-octeon.mips64
index d3117dbb87..067267c217 100644
--- a/main/linux-octeon/config-octeon.mips64
+++ b/main/linux-octeon/config-octeon.mips64
@@ -1,6 +1,6 @@
#
# Automatically generated file; DO NOT EDIT.
-# Linux/mips 5.4.17 Kernel Configuration
+# Linux/mips 5.4.18 Kernel Configuration
#
#
@@ -111,7 +111,9 @@ CONFIG_CGROUPS=y
# CONFIG_CPUSETS is not set
# CONFIG_CGROUP_DEVICE is not set
# CONFIG_CGROUP_CPUACCT is not set
+CONFIG_CGROUP_BPF=y
# CONFIG_CGROUP_DEBUG is not set
+CONFIG_SOCK_CGROUP_DATA=y
CONFIG_NAMESPACES=y
# CONFIG_UTS_NS is not set
# CONFIG_IPC_NS is not set
@@ -156,7 +158,8 @@ CONFIG_MEMBARRIER=y
CONFIG_KALLSYMS=y
# CONFIG_KALLSYMS_ALL is not set
CONFIG_KALLSYMS_BASE_RELATIVE=y
-# CONFIG_BPF_SYSCALL is not set
+CONFIG_BPF_SYSCALL=y
+CONFIG_BPF_JIT_ALWAYS_ON=y
# CONFIG_USERFAULTFD is not set
CONFIG_RSEQ=y
# CONFIG_DEBUG_RSEQ is not set
@@ -252,6 +255,7 @@ CONFIG_SYS_HAS_EARLY_PRINTK=y
CONFIG_SYS_SUPPORTS_HOTPLUG_CPU=y
CONFIG_HOLES_IN_ZONE=y
CONFIG_SYS_SUPPORTS_RELOCATABLE=y
+CONFIG_MIPS_EBPF_JIT=y
CONFIG_CPU_BIG_ENDIAN=y
# CONFIG_CPU_LITTLE_ENDIAN is not set
CONFIG_SYS_SUPPORTS_BIG_ENDIAN=y
@@ -307,7 +311,7 @@ CONFIG_SMP=y
CONFIG_HOTPLUG_CPU=y
CONFIG_SYS_SUPPORTS_SMP=y
CONFIG_NR_CPUS_DEFAULT_64=y
-CONFIG_NR_CPUS=4
+CONFIG_NR_CPUS=256
CONFIG_MIPS_NR_CPU_NR_MAP_1024=y
CONFIG_MIPS_NR_CPU_NR_MAP=1024
# CONFIG_HZ_24 is not set
@@ -574,6 +578,8 @@ CONFIG_XFRM_STATISTICS=y
CONFIG_XFRM_IPCOMP=m
CONFIG_NET_KEY=y
# CONFIG_NET_KEY_MIGRATE is not set
+CONFIG_XDP_SOCKETS=y
+CONFIG_XDP_SOCKETS_DIAG=y
CONFIG_INET=y
CONFIG_IP_MULTICAST=y
CONFIG_IP_ADVANCED_ROUTER=y
@@ -1088,7 +1094,8 @@ CONFIG_XPS=y
# CONFIG_CGROUP_NET_CLASSID is not set
CONFIG_NET_RX_BUSY_POLL=y
CONFIG_BQL=y
-# CONFIG_BPF_JIT is not set
+CONFIG_BPF_JIT=y
+CONFIG_BPF_STREAM_PARSER=y
CONFIG_NET_FLOW_LIMIT=y
#
@@ -1103,6 +1110,7 @@ CONFIG_NET_FLOW_LIMIT=y
# CONFIG_BT is not set
# CONFIG_AF_RXRPC is not set
# CONFIG_AF_KCM is not set
+CONFIG_STREAM_PARSER=y
CONFIG_FIB_RULES=y
# CONFIG_WIRELESS is not set
# CONFIG_WIMAX is not set
@@ -1117,6 +1125,7 @@ CONFIG_LWTUNNEL=y
CONFIG_LWTUNNEL_BPF=y
CONFIG_DST_CACHE=y
CONFIG_GRO_CELLS=y
+CONFIG_NET_SOCK_MSG=y
# CONFIG_FAILOVER is not set
CONFIG_HAVE_EBPF_JIT=y